QUOTE(burneeed @ Feb 11, 2006 - 3:43 PM) [snapback]392309[/snapback] but 3" is by far the best for a 3s motor Best for loud noise. If I was getting a 3sgte and keeping it under 250whp, I would go with a 2.5" exhaust in a heart beat. At levels less than 300whp, you lose LESS than 5 whp from a full 3" exhaust.
